Ex-FCC Media Bureau Chief Ferree to Head Progress & Freedom Foundation

Think Tank Taps Former Federal Communications Commission Media Bureau Chief

By John Eggerton -- Broadcasting & Cable, 11/8/2007 2:08:00 PM

Former Federal Communications Commission Media Bureau chief Ken Ferree joined free-market think tank the Progress & Freedom Foundation as its new president.

Ken Ferree

Ferree, whose first day was Wednesday, replaced Tom Lenard, who exited at the end of September to join another think tank, i-Growth Global.

Ferree had been with California law firm Sheppard, Mullin, Richter & Hampton, which he joined after exiting the Corporation for Public Broadcasting in late 2005, where he had been chief operating officer and interim CEO.

Ferree was with the FCC from 2001-05, and his name has come up in recent Hill hearings on media ownership.
